Primary queue no longer automatically monitoredPrimary queue no longer automatically monitored

• Librarian does not have to monitor their “Primary Queue”

• Instead, librarians can monitor any queue they have access to

• Allows libraries more flexibility in what services are opened or closed when scheduling librarians for chat monitoring

*24/7 Coop members:  If you don’t monitor your "Primary" Queue, but do choose the 24/7 Coop check box, and your library’s queue is part of the 24/7 Cooperative for monitoring purposes, then you will still receive incoming questions from your own library’s queue.  However, you will not receive the question any sooner than the rest of the cooperative members. In other words whatever 24/7 Coop rollup delay time is set will apply to you.  If you choose neither your Primary, nor the 24/7 Coop, then you will not see questions from your own library’s queue.

Wait messages for chat queuesWait messages for chat queues

• Configured by Group (BME) admin

• Separate wait messages can be done for each Queue and for Qwidget

• Triggered by elapsed wait time:

• Initial Message = Upon patron form submission. This is a required message. It cannot be suppressed, but can be customized.

• First Message sent after 50 seconds of waiting.

• Second Message sent after 80 seconds of waiting.

• Third Message sent after 120 seconds of waiting.

• Fourth (last) Message sent after 190 seconds of waiting.

• If any message is not included, the subsequent message is not accelerated. It will appear at the designated time interval.

Qwidget Roll Up programQwidget Roll Up program

• Participants: AP of at least 75% (determined by Queue)

• 75% baseline must be maintained (weekly check)

• 3 week grace period

• Based on 2010 average AP, notices will be sent to those eligible

• Participation is optional
